In landscape layout, the interval is normally area. Plants, teams of plants, light articles, benches or other structures can be duplicated within the layout to produce this rhythm. Lines within a landscape are developed in a landscape by the form and kind of the growing beds, walkways, where the grass satisfies pavement and various other hardscaping attributes.


Proportion refers to the size relationship of all the functions in the landscape. Percentage in landscape layout expands to constructing dimension, lot size, plant size, areas of growings to locations of open space as well as the use of the landscape.

Unity in style simply suggests all the different parts of the landscape job together to develop an excellent overall design. Illumination, special attributes, bed shapes and hardscapes such as stroll methods all require to work with each other to produce a pleasing look and a merged landscape.


David Berle, Extension Cultivation Expert The landscape is a really essential facet of a home. Having a lovely, creative and useful landscape needs some understanding of layout principles, plant products and outdoor structural components. A landscape setup can be really simple or exceptionally complicated. Creating watering systems, outdoor illumination, rock walls and patio areas requires skills that surpass those of the average house owner.


Some people discover it gratifying to develop and set up a landscape job themselves. Expert people who turn these desires right into truth can be yard designers, horticulturists or landscape architects.

Established standards for walkway widths, driveways, seating wall surfaces and decks can be puzzling to the beginner. Simply understanding all the different selections of plants and their optimal development capacity is testing. Though a lot of this information is readily available in publications, it might differ with the situation. A good landscape developer knows both plants and layout standards and just how to integrate specific preferences right into a general layout.

Every state has different licensing legislations that regulate what a garden developer can be called (title laws) and under what scenarios they can develop landscapes (technique laws)




A in Georgia has actually received an university level from a certified college, benefited a specific time period under another registered landscape designer, and passed an enrollment exam. This individual has actually received basic training in design, construction, plant materials and fundamental layout. Landscape Maintenance. Relying on experience and personal interest, this individual might or might not have extensive knowledge of plants or domestic style

The fees for the services of a signed up landscape engineer are commonly greater than for the majority of various other style professionals. A in Georgia may or might not have an university degree. Many have some post-high school training and many have actually passed qualification programs such as the Landscape Specialist Accreditation, sponsored by the Georgia Green Sector Association (GGIA) and the Georgia Urban Ag Council.

Unless they went to a college program that consisted of landscape design, their layout knowledge might be limited to what they have actually read or seen. A in Georgia is a person whose experience is read what he said generally in between a registered landscape engineer and a landscape professional.


She or he likely works for a landscape service provider or garden facility, though they may be independent. The fees for a landscape designer are typically lower than for a signed up landscape architect. A might offer style solutions to customers. In this situation, the individual may or may not have university training and might or may not be a skilled professional.

Fees vary. In some cases, style services are totally free when plants are bought from the yard. A great way to locate a certified developer is to request for recommendations from pals, next-door neighbors and the supervisor of a regional yard facility or baby room. Referral referrals might aid reduce the number of designers spoken to in the search.

Each yard designer has a specific style and strategy to landscape style. Some yard designers specialize in particular elements of garden style, such as irrigation style or water gardens.


Speaking with a yard designer offers a possibility to fulfill and to learn if the chemistry is. A landscape designer might be functioning with you an extensive amount of time, so look for somebody that is comfy and very easy to work with (Landscape Designer).

Ask for references and to see a profile or photos of previous work. Go to nearby tasks to watch their job and, if possible, ask previous customers if they were satisfied.


A little examining and asking the right inquiries can aid make the experience favorable.
